Hello folks,

Been providing S3 and CloudFront setup for RubyInstaller since November 2008.

Originally this was the source of the downloads provided by the website, and also served the JS/CSS of the initial website build.

I've been paying these expenses without issues, but now that I've been away of the project for more than 3 years, I think is time to sunset those expenses.

While not prohibited expensive, these have been draining resources on my end, which I no longer want to maintain.

If not mistaken, I believe all releases are now located in both Bintray and GitHub, which are also backed by Amazon S3, so most of the resources available there are duplicated or no longer relevant.

I'm sending this message as FYI and possible to gather some feedback before I continue with the removal. The following are the steps and deadlines I've in mind:

  1. Today (September 3, 2018) - Backup (locally) the entire S3 buckets (distfiles.openknapsack.org, packages.openknapsack.org, rubyinstaller)
  2. Friday (September 7, 2018) - Remove cdn.rubyinstaller.org CloudFront setup.
  3. Monday (September 10, 2018) - Remove S3 bucket contents.

Please confirm if you have any objection with this timetable or other recommendation.
